开源AI助理新标杆:深度解析Clawdbot的技术架构与创新突破

一、重新定义AI助理:从对话交互到系统级操作

传统AI助理往往局限于预设场景的对话交互,而Clawdbot通过”系统级操作能力”重构了人机协作范式。其核心突破在于构建了跨应用的操作总线(Operation Bus),通过标准化接口协议实现与各类软件的深度集成。

技术架构上采用三层设计:

  1. 语义理解层:基于多模态大模型实现意图解析,支持自然语言、GUI截图、系统日志等多维度输入
  2. 操作编排层:通过工作流引擎将复杂任务拆解为原子操作,支持条件分支与异常处理
  3. 应用适配层:提供标准化插件机制,开发者可通过声明式配置快速接入新应用

典型应用场景示例:

  1. # 自动化处理邮件并生成报表的伪代码示例
  2. def handle_email_workflow():
  3. # 1. 语义解析邮件内容
  4. intent = parse_email_intent(email_content)
  5. # 2. 调用操作编排引擎
  6. if intent == "generate_report":
  7. steps = [
  8. {"action": "extract_data", "params": {"source": "email_attachment"}},
  9. {"action": "transform_data", "params": {"format": "xlsx"}},
  10. {"action": "upload_to_cloud", "params": {"storage_type": "object_storage"}}
  11. ]
  12. execute_workflow(steps)

二、五大核心技术突破解析

1. 跨应用操作标准化协议

Clawdbot定义了统一的操作描述语言(ODL),将不同软件的API调用、GUI操作、数据库查询等抽象为标准化操作单元。例如:

  • 发送邮件:{action: "send_email", params: {to: "", subject: "", body: ""}}
  • 数据库查询:{action: "db_query", params: {connection: "", sql: ""}}

2. 动态上下文感知引擎

通过构建多维度上下文图谱实现智能决策:

  • 空间上下文:识别当前活动窗口、光标位置等界面状态
  • 时间上下文:跟踪操作历史形成时序依赖关系
  • 数据上下文:自动关联相关文件、数据库记录等数据实体

3. 自适应安全沙箱机制

采用零信任架构设计操作执行环境:

  • 每个操作在独立容器中执行
  • 通过eBPF技术实现细粒度系统调用监控
  • 操作日志实时同步至区块链存证

4. 开发者友好型插件系统

提供完整的开发工具链:

  1. # 插件开发CLI工具示例
  2. clawdbot-cli create-plugin --name excel_handler \
  3. --entrypoint "src/main.py" \
  4. --capabilities "data_extract,format_convert"

5. 多模态交互融合

支持语音、手势、眼神追踪等多种输入方式,特别在工业场景中实现:

  • 语音指令控制重型机械
  • AR眼镜实时显示操作指引
  • 振动反馈确认关键操作

三、开发者价值深度剖析

1. 效率革命:从”人操作机器”到”机器操作机器”

测试数据显示,在典型办公场景中:

  • 报表生成效率提升300%
  • 多系统数据同步错误率降低87%
  • 复杂流程执行时间从小时级压缩至分钟级

2. 架构优势:解耦与扩展的完美平衡

对比传统RPA方案,Clawdbot的架构优势显著:
| 维度 | 传统RPA | Clawdbot |
|———————|—————————|—————————|
| 跨平台支持 | 需单独适配 | 统一协议支持 |
| 异常处理 | 预设规则 | 动态学习优化 |
| 维护成本 | 高(界面变更失效)| 低(语义理解自适应)|

3. 生态构建:开放平台战略

通过三层次生态体系实现共赢:

  1. 基础层:开源核心框架,提供操作总线实现
  2. 中间层:认证插件市场,保障质量与安全
  3. 应用层:行业解决方案库,加速垂直领域落地

四、典型应用场景实践

1. 金融行业:智能投研助手

  • 自动抓取多数据源财报
  • 执行财务模型计算
  • 生成可视化分析报告
  • 风险指标实时监控预警

2. 制造业:预测性维护系统

  1. # 设备故障预测工作流示例
  2. def predict_maintenance():
  3. sensor_data = fetch_iot_data()
  4. anomaly_score = ml_model.predict(sensor_data)
  5. if anomaly_score > THRESHOLD:
  6. create_maintenance_ticket()
  7. notify_engineers()
  8. order_spare_parts()

3. 医疗领域:智能诊疗辅助

  • 电子病历自动解析
  • 诊疗指南匹配推荐
  • 药物相互作用检查
  • 手术方案模拟验证

五、技术演进路线展望

未来版本将重点突破:

  1. 量子计算集成:探索量子机器学习在操作优化中的应用
  2. 脑机接口适配:实现思维级操作指令识别
  3. 自主进化能力:通过强化学习持续优化操作策略
  4. 边缘计算部署:支持低延迟的本地化操作执行

在AI技术加速渗透的今天,Clawdbot代表的不仅是单个工具的创新,更是人机协作范式的革命性突破。其开放架构与生态思维,为开发者提供了前所未有的创新空间,有望催生出新一代智能操作系统,重新定义知识工作者的生产力边界。对于寻求数字化转型的企业而言,这既是技术升级的机遇,更是组织能力重构的契机。